The volume of the cube is 343. One edge was increased by 2 m and the other was reduced by 2 m. Has the volume changed? If so, how much?

We have a cube. The volume of the cube is 343 m³.

One edge of the cube was increased by 2 meters, the other was reduced by 2 meters.

After changing the edges, we got not a cube, but a rectangular parallelepiped. Find the edge of the old cube.

V = a ^ 3;

a = V ^ (1/3);

a = 343 ^ (1/3);

a = 7 m.

One edge of the cube was increased by 2, it became equal to 7 + 2 = 9 m.

The other edge was reduced by 2, it became equal to 7 – 2 = 5 m.

The third remained unchanged.

Find the volume of the figure:

V2 = b * c * d;

V2 = 9 * 7 * 5;

V2 = 315 m³.

As you can see, the volume of the figure has become smaller by 28 m³.
